Transaction 33c1202929d9a2ad5c166c2f7d1c85da2c398f2275981578e94bea48d9927eef

1 Input
2 Outputs
  • 33c1202929d9a2ad5c166c2f7d1c85da2c398f2275981578e94bea48d9927eef:0
  • value  14512662
    address  3HnBaHTu4rWGHHd8JV82nCfRHPdETN63f8
  • 33c1202929d9a2ad5c166c2f7d1c85da2c398f2275981578e94bea48d9927eef:1
  • value  539977885
    address  1DxZcDemyCLAJyyY37bbWNWbGku2A7TtT2